Chepstow Museum

Museum inside a preserved town-house on Bridge Street, presenting Chepstow's local history, archaeology and social life.

The W. H. Davies Centre

Museum and community venue near Chepstow celebrating the life and work of W. H. Davies through displays, events and local heritage.

Caldicot Museum

Volunteer-run local museum in nearby Caldicot with displays on town history, everyday objects and changing life in Monmouthshire.

Tipping culture

Tipping is optional. In restaurants, 10-12.5% is common for good service if not already added. Round up for taxis. Cafés may have a tip jar, but it is not expected.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Newport (South Wales):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: Category B Step free access is available to all platforms via lifts,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ible public telephones: The pay phone is located on platforms 2 and 3,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
